SYNOPTICAL TABLES.
| Greatest number of belts observed, | 40 |
| Number of permanent belts, | 2 |
| Time Cassini's spot was seen at intervals, in years, | 43 |
| Proper motion in longitude, for one revolution, of some spots, | 3° |
| Velocity of the wind from slower moving spots, feet in a second, | 350 |
| Velocity of wind in greatest hurricane on the earth, feet in a second, | 50 |
| Distance, east and west, of centre of disc beyond which spots are not usually visible, | 1h. 27m. |
| Proportion of brightness at poles to that of the equator, | 1-2d |
